if you see a C major scale on paper, you play your C major scale. composers take into account each instrument’s transposition and write music as it should be played on your instrument. When reading music, you will always play the scale or key relative to your instrument. these scales will sound the same but will be played differently depending on the instrument. on alto sax, a concert C scale would be an A major scale. on tenor sax, a concert C scale would be a D major scale. If you wanted to play the C major scale that you play on a piano (referred to as concert pitch), then these scales are different because each instrument’s notes are tuned to different reference notes.

each scale will sound different, but they are both C major scales for that instrument. that being said, a C major scale will be played the same on every saxophone. tenor sax is tuned where a C is a Bb on a piano. The way you asked the question is confusing, but it can also be a confusing topic.Īlto sax is tuned in a way where a C is the same note as an Eb on a piano. If you read the incorrect part, you will be in the wrong key. When you are playing written music make sure that it is written for your instrument. This means that when you play a "C" on those instruments it will sound the same as if a guitar/piano/bass is playing a E-flat.īut for all saxophones the fingering for C in the staff is left hand middle finger by itself. This means that when you play a "C" on those instruments it will sound the same as if a guitar/piano/bass is playing a B-flat.Īlto/bari saxes are "E-flat instruments". Tenor/soprano saxes are "B-flat instruments". If you are trying to play with other instruments, then you need to know that almost all saxes are "transposing instruments" It will be written the same way for each saxophone and the fingerings will be the same. A C major scale will be played C,D,E,F,G,A,B,C on any saxophone. If you are interested in learning to handle the instrument, then for your purposes C is C.
